Velociraptor
Live triage / VQL hunting console on siem, alongside whichever SIEM stack is running (ELK/Splunk/Wazuh). Additive, not mutually exclusive — it’s not a log-analysis SIEM.
Implemented but not yet validated against a full end-to-end deploy. The server-side .deb packaging step and the exact systemd unit name are the least-tested parts — check logs/velociraptor-provision.log if the service doesn’t come up.

Client install
winserver-velociraptor-agent.ps1/win11-velociraptor-agent.ps1 don’t need an enrollment token: velociraptor-provision.sh repacks the client config directly into the Windows MSI (velociraptor config repack --msi, Velociraptor’s own documented mechanism for unattended installs) and drops it at logs/velociraptor-client.msi. The agent scripts just wait for that file and run it silently — same shape as the Fleet enrollment token handoff from elk-provision.sh, but the client never has to make a separate enrollment request.
Notes
- Server binary/version is pinned in
scripts/velociraptor-provision.sh(VELOCIRAPTOR_VER), not resolved against GitHub’s “latest” release at provision time — bump it there when you want a newer version. - Not idempotent on top of an existing install: Velociraptor only stores a password hash, so a re-provision can’t recover the original admin password. If the service is already running, the script skips straight to “already installed” rather than replaying user creation.
